The race for the U.S. Senate seat in Louisiana is heating up, new campaign finance reports shine light on the fundraising of Republican Julia Letlow and Democrat Jamie Davis.
Julia Letlow has outpaced her opponent, raising approximately $6.2 million since the launch of her campaign. Over 75% of her donations have come from the GOP and political action committees.
Jamie Davis has raised nearly $2 million, with all contributions coming from individuals. His campaign has not received any funding from PACs.
Since winning the runoff last month to become the Democrat nominee, Davis's campaign has reported raising $1.6 million. Currently his individual donations are outpacing Letlow's $1.4 million from individual contributors.
As of now, Letlow holds a substantial advantage in cash on hand, with over $1.4 million compared to Davis's $480,000.
